Author Guidelines
Article Components The components of the article must include:
1. Title: Must be provided in Thai and English.
2. Author's Name and Affiliation: Must be provided in Thai and English.
3. Abstract: Must be provided in Thai and English. The length must not exceed one page or 300 words. The content should reflect the objectives, research methodology, research findings, suggestions, and keywords.
4. Article Content: Consists of the following:
4.1 Introduction: Explain the significance of the problem, objectives, research methodology, scope of the research, and hypothesis (if any).
4.2 Research Findings: Present the results of the research and the data obtained from the study. Tables or illustrations should be included as necessary and appropriate.
4.3 Conclusion: Summary of the research findings and suggestions.
4.4 References/Bibliography: Must be consistent with the citations in the content and adhere to the specified guidelines for citation.
For articles originally written in English, the Title, Author's Name and Affiliation (Author), Abstract, and Keywords must be provided in English only. The article content must have the same components as an article originally in Thai, which include: Introduction, Research Findings, Conclusion, and References/Bibliography.

Article Submission and Review Process
1. The Editorial Board conducts an initial review regarding the scope and suitability of the content in line with the journal's objectives, as well as the adherence to the required publication format. If the Editorial Board deems the manuscript suitable for consideration, it will proceed to the next stage of review. If the Editorial Board decides not to consider the manuscript, the work will not be selected for publication. The Editorial Board will promptly inform the author of the result of this initial consideration.
2. The content of the article will be assessed by a minimum of three external experts (peer review) to ensure academic quality control, utilizing the Double-blinded peer review method.
3. The Editorial Board reserves the right to reject articles for which the author has failed to revise and improve the quality according to the recommendations of the experts and the Editorial Board. The decision of the Editorial Board shall be final.
4. Authors of academic articles will receive compensation for their articles once the work has been published in the Constitutional Court Journal, according to the prescribed rate.
Copyright Notice
Authors publishing with the journal must agree to the following conditions: 1. Upon submission, authors agree to relinquish certain rights to control the dissemination of their work in accordance with the journal’s policies. 2. Once the article is accepted for publication, authors agree to transfer the copyright of the article to the journal, including the rights to reproduce, distribute, and publish the article through all channels, such as books, journals, websites, or other online platforms. 3. Authors retain the right to use their work for academic purposes, such as teaching, including in theses or sharing on non-commercial platforms. 4. The journal publishes articles under the Creative Commons Attribution License (CC BY-NC-ND 4.0), which allows others to share the article on websites or other media, provided proper credit is given to the original authors, but does not permit adaptation or commercial use. 5. Authors confirm that they have obtained all necessary permissions to use third-party materials, such as images or graphics, and have provided appropriate credit.
